    Quote Originally Posted by walid12 View Post
    Can any1 tell me which shampoo is best for hair loss ... regenepure, Revivogen, nioxin, IHT9......
    None of those shampoos do anything to treat hair loss. The only shampoo that may be helpful in treating hair loss is Nizoral and Nizoral A-D. The active ingredient in Nizoral is a mild antiandrogen that may be able to block DHT at the scalp.
